Django-Error-Pages

Use cualquier estado de error HTTP con Django
Descargar ahora

Django-Error-Pages Clasificación y resumen

Anuncio publicitario

  • Rating:
  • Licencia:
  • GPL
  • Nombre del editor:
  • James Roe
  • Sitio web del editor:
  • https://github.com/Roejames12/

Django-Error-Pages Etiquetas


Django-Error-Pages Descripción

Utilice cualquier estado de error HTTP con Django Django-Error-Pages es una aplicación que amplía Django para permitirle subir y manejar cualquier tipo de error HTTP, como 400 y 403.it se comporta igual que las páginas de error de Django 404 y 500 predeterminadas, que rinden 404.html y 500.html, respectivamente, dentro de la carpeta de la plantilla de su aplicación, pero muestre alguna información en modo de depuración. Es muy flexible y cubre una amplia gama de códigos de error: 400-418, 422-426,500-505, 507, 509, 510Configurabilidad 507, 509, 510Configurabilidad y extendibilidad. Las páginas son muy fáciles de usar! ¿Qué tan fácil es para levantar un 403 prohibido: `` `pythonfrom django.shortcuts importar render_to_responsefrom error_pages.http Importar http403def página de inicio (solicitud): si el usuario no está autorizado: criar http403 devolver render_to_response ('index.html ') `` `` `` `` Renderizará una plantilla de 403.html para usted si el modo de depuración está desactivado. También se incluye la capacidad de hacer que las páginas de error de la plantilla de Django directamente desde Apache.`` lapacheconferrordocument 400 / __ errorPage __ / __ ? Código = 400``USING MOD_REWRITE, DEBE poder obtener el Página de error para renderizar sin cambiar la URL. Configuración y configuración * Agréguelo a su middleware```pythonmiddleware_pythonmiddleware_classes = (... 'error_pages.middleware.errorpagemiddleware',) `` * y agregue la configuración de la URL a su URL raíz `` `pythonfrom django.conf.urls.defaults Importación de patrones, urlurlpatterns = patrones ('', ... URL (R '^ __ ERRORPEGE __ / $', 'ERROR_PAGES.Views.display_error'),)` `` Instalación * Descargar Django-Error-páginas de https://github.com/roejames12/django-error-pages/tarball/master* o `pip install django-error-páginas` *` Pip Instale Django-Error-Pages == Dev` para El borde de sangrado absoluto. Requisitos: · Python · Django ¿Qué hay de nuevo en este lanzamiento: · Documentos mejorados con nuevos cambios refacturados middleware. · Ahora captará todos los códigos de estado de error de Django y los manejarán. · Además, ahora tiene la opción de deshabilitar las páginas de error específicas o incluso a todos.


Django-Error-Pages Software relacionado

mootiro_form

Una herramienta web que le permite crear formularios, recopilar información y generar informes ...

68

Descargar